Potential Issues and Troubleshooting
Even with the best preparation, things don't always go as planned. Let's talk about some potential issues you might encounter when watching the Brazil vs. Peru match and how to troubleshoot them. First, internet connectivity issues. If you experience buffering or lagging, the first thing to do is check your internet connection. Restart your modem and router to see if that resolves the problem. Close any other applications or devices that are using your internet bandwidth, and try connecting to a wired internet connection if possible. If the issue persists, contact your internet service provider for assistance. Second, channel access issues. If you can't find the match on your TV, double-check your TV listings and make sure you have the correct channel selected. If you're using a streaming service, make sure your subscription is active and that you have the right channels in your package. You might need to update your TV's channel list or restart your streaming device. Third, audio problems. If you can't hear the commentary or the crowd's cheers, check your TV's volume settings and make sure the sound is turned up. Check the audio settings on your streaming device or your TV to ensure the audio is set to the correct output. If you're using a soundbar or surround sound system, make sure it's connected and working properly. Fourth, streaming quality issues. If the video quality is poor, check your internet connection. Reduce the video quality settings in your streaming app to see if that improves the stream. Close any other applications that might be using bandwidth. Clear the cache and cookies on your streaming device's browser. Fifth, app or device problems. If the streaming app is not working correctly, try closing and reopening the app or restarting your device. Make sure the app is updated to the latest version. If the problem persists, try uninstalling and reinstalling the app. You can also contact the streaming service's customer support for assistance. Sixth, geoblocking issues. If you're trying to watch a stream from outside of your region, you might encounter geoblocking. Try using a VPN to change your IP address and access the content. Be aware that this might violate the terms of service of some streaming platforms. In case of any problems, remain calm, and work through the issue step-by-step. With a little troubleshooting, you can usually resolve most technical issues and get back to enjoying the match.
